U+11C7F "𑱿" Marchen Letter Pha is a part of the Marchen script, which was historically used to write the Zhang-Zhung language, an ancient language of the Tibetan Bon tradition. This particular character represents the consonant sound "pha" and belongs to the Marchen block of the Unicode standard, which was added to support the transcription of texts related to Bon religious and cultural heritage. As a segmental script with Tibetan-inspired glyph shapes, the Marchen Letter Pha is primarily of interest to scholars of Tibetan history, linguistics, and paleography, and its inclusion in Unicode ensures that digital preservation and study of these historical manuscripts remain possible.
